I have been a patient of the D'adamo Institute for the Advancement of Natural Therapies that is headed by Dr James D'adamo, the pioneer of the blood type diet, since November 2006.

I heard about Dr. James D'adamo in 2000 after I discovered his son's book Eat Right 4 Your Type. I remember talking to someone about Eat Right 4 Your Type and learned that his father had an office here in New Hampshire in Portsmouth, about 35 minutes from where I live. Soon thereafter I attended a presentation at a bookstore where he was talking about the blood type diet. Dr. D'adamo has two books titled One man's food--is someone else's poison and The D'Adamo Diet. The information he presented was very informative. His diet is different from his sons. I would compare the foods in The D'Adamo Diet with Eat Right 4 Your Type and I noticed that The D'adamo Diet was more accurate, based on my reaction to the food. Over the years, I would collect health and diet books. They all have parts of information that are good and I would learn something but those would always remain on the shelf. I always went back to The D'Adamo Diet by Dr. James D'adamo.

In 2000 I called for an appointment with Dr D'adamo. Unfortunately, we were not able to afford going to see him. In 2006, I started attending a Messianic congregation and I met someone who was a patient of the D'adamo Institute. She encouraged me to go to the clinic. My health, up to this point, was managed by myself with information I found in books or online. I had come a long way but there were a few issues that I could not resolve. I decided to go to the D'adamo Institute. It is expensive and a sacrifice but it is well worth it.

My first appointment was in November 2006, right before Thanksgiving! Not exactly the best time to change your diet! Going to the D'adamo clinic is different than going to an allopathic doctor. Before you come to your appointment you fill out a medical history or symptom form but the doctor does not look at it immediately. They diagnose you with your own body by analyzing your eyes through iridology, your pulse, blood sugar, blood pressure, physical examination, and, of course, your blood type. The D'adamo Institute uses sub-blood types, I'm not sure what they do with the blood to determine the sub-blood type but I do know that the sub-blood type occurs because of the different blood types your parents have and this sub-blood type determines your diet and exercise. (Dr. D'adamo goes into detail about sub-types in his book The D'adamo Diet)
